Verified ScamAbout
Reports from Facebook vending community group: Pattern: Asks for $300 refundable deposit before buyer can see the machine or location. Sends video of facility and contract, then requests payment via Chime or Venmo. When asked to see the location in person, they disappear. Community advice shared in thread: Never pay via Zelle, Venmo, Cash App or other third-party payment before seeing the site. Never pay for a location until you have met with them first. Ask for immediate face-to-face walk-through of their facility. Always purchase from a distributor that can be verified on Google and has an address verifiable on Google Earth. Report scams to local law enforcement and IC3.

Tips to avoid locator scams
- • Never pay a deposit before meeting the location manager in person
- • Verify the company address on Google Maps / Google Earth
- • Avoid Zelle, Venmo, Cash App, or Chime before securing a location
- • Be suspicious of new pages, broken websites, or AI-looking reviews
